Structural variations of staphylococcal cassette chromosome mec type IVa in Staphylococcus aureus clonal complex 8
Peter Damborg1, Mette Damkjær Bartels, Kit Boye
1Department of Veterinary Disease Biology, Faculty of Life Sciences, University of Copenhagen, Stigbøjlen 4, 1870 Frederiksberg C, Denmark. peda@life.ku.dk
Abstract:
PCR mapping of staphylococcal cassette chromosome mec type IVa and adjacent mobile elements in 94 methicillin-resistant Staphylococcus aureus (MRSA) strains identified two primary structures (A and B) that could be further classified into two (A1 and A2) and five (B1 to B5) variants, primarily based on structural differences in the orfX-J3 region. While spa type t008 (USA300) invariably contained the A variants, other spa types belonging to clonal complex 8 and unrelated lineages generally contained B variants. These findings have important implications for the typing and identification of MRSA strains containing B variants.
